October 19 2005
Iain Dowie
Iain Dowie admitted Palace were second best as Brighton snatched a shock win at Selhurst Park.
Brighton defender Paul McShane, on loan from Manchester United, grabbed the winner with a 78th minute header.
Dowie was furious with his side's lacklustre display but claimed they hadn't under-estimated the south coast strugglers.
He said: "Great credit to Mark McGhee and Brighton, who have done tremendously well, but I am angry.
"What was said in the dressing room stays there but yes, I'm disappointed and angry.
"That was not a performance I want to be associated with this football club. I'm not happy, and neither should the players be.
"I'm not going to over-react, it's only the one game, but I'm disappointed with the manner in which we lost.
"We didn't put the extra 10% in that you need in these games. Our options were limited, our movement wasn't there.
"We prepared to play Brighton like we prepare to play anyone else, I didn't under-estimate them and if my players did then more fool them.
"It was a passionate atmosphere, but there was not enough passion on the pitch. It didn't look like it was a derby from our point of view at times."
Andy Johnson missed the match after the knee injury that kept him out for a month flared up again.
Dowie said: "His knee's not settled down and there's a little soreness. He might have been able to play tonight but it isn't worth the risk
"We'll have a look tomorrow and we'll know more. I don't know if he'll be ready for Burnley on Saturday - maybe on the bench - we'll have to wait and see."
